PAUL G. BARDACKE has practiced law in the public and private sectors for over 40 years. His current practice focuses on mediation and arbitration, and Paul has mediated over 1000 cases in the past 18 years. Paul served as Attorney General for the State of New Mexico from 1983 to 1986, and as Chief Negotiator for the State of New Mexico in Indian gaming negotiations with 16 New Mexico tribes and pueblos. He has tried over 25 jury trials as first chair, primarily in the areas of commercial, natural resources and environmental law. He also represented the State of New Mexico in the tobacco litigation. Paul was one of the founders of the bipartisan think tank Think New Mexico.
